RIP Christopher Reeve
Oct. 11th, 2004 01:27 am(I heard about it, appropriately enough, while playing CoH.)
There's that scene in the first movie, where Lois is getting her coat and he's thinking of telling her. He takes off his glasses, straightens up, his voice changes a bit... and for that moment, we see Superman wearing Clark Kent's clothes.
Then it ends, because even the Man of Steel chickens out at some things. But that's acting, and something that would be very hard to convey in a comic book. That part - along with his little secret smile at how dazzled she still is by his alter-ego - was all Reeve.
Though his career will forever be defined by that one role, I also liked him in Somewhere in Time. (The image of his character there, wasting away from grief and loss, is strong with me right now.) And his courage in real life, after an injury that would probably make me just give up, was inspirational.
It's sad that he didn't get to walk again. But someday, possibly soon, someone will. And it will be, at least in part, because of him.
